These useful physical and chemical properties lead to some promising applications in fields such as building polymer … WebThe order of the reaction (n) may be found by determination of the half-lives for a reaction studied at two initial concentrations. If the second concentration is equal to 10 times the first: (t 1/2) 1 / (t 1/2) 2 = 10 n - 1. So , practise them as much as you can atleast all ncert questions . Good luck !! Rajat Garg WebGenerally, for a reaction of nth order, a graph of 1/ [A] n-1 vs t must be a straight line. Here [A] is the concentration of reactant at any given time of the reaction (other t =0). [A] = (a-x) where a is the initial concentration and x is the extent of reaction at time t.
